Belisario's Red 'Riserva San Leopardo' recalls the historic 'Rosso Matelica', a 19th century wine and powerful blend of traditional grapes. This wine is distinguished by a long maceration of the skins and exclusive ageing in large casks to enhance structure and complexity. The nose is dominated by aromas of ripe red fruit, with notes of coffee and vanilla. The palate is soft and very warm with well-integrated tannins. Perfect with traditional dishes such as vincisgrassi or chicken 'in potacchio'
Intense purple red with ruby hue
Intense hints of cherry, plum and blackberry, subtle aromas of tobacco and vanilla
Structured, velvety and broad, round tannins
